2. **Burger King’s Impossible Whopper: A Masterclass in Mainstream Integration**Burger King’s success with the Impossible Whopper wasn’t just about launching a new product; it was an absolute masterclass in strategic marketing and seamless integration. They didn’t hide this revolutionary offering in a quiet “vegetarian” corner of the menu, where it might have languished as an afterthought. Instead, they boldly positioned it as a Whopper for *everyone*, directly challenging meat-eaters to take a bite and see if they could truly tell the difference. This audacious and brilliant strategy paid off massively, catapulting the Impossible Whopper into the cultural zeitgeist.
Crucially, Burger King aimed for a nationwide rollout from the very beginning, making the Impossible Whopper as incredibly accessible as its beef counterpart. This ubiquity was not just a convenience; it was a foundational element of its success, ensuring that anyone, anywhere, could partake in this plant-based revelation. The widespread availability fostered a sense of normalcy and integration, making the plant-based option feel less like an experiment and more like a staple.
The taste parity achieved with the Impossible Foods patty is truly remarkable. Known for its astonishing “bleed” and a texture so remarkably meat-like that it blurs the lines, it created a product that closely mimics the original Whopper. For countless consumers, the taste is virtually indistinguishable, a feat of culinary engineering that has converted skeptics and delighted flexitarians. It’s not just good for a plant-based burger; it’s simply a good burger, full stop.
Furthermore, Burger King’s commitment didn’t end with the launch. They consistently include the Impossible Whopper in their app deals and promotions, treating it not as a niche item but as a core, indispensable part of their menu. This continuous reinforcement cemented its place, signaling to consumers that this was a permanent, valued offering. 3. **Carl’s Jr.’s Beyond Meat Partnership: First-Mover Advantage with Familiarity**While Burger King forged a groundbreaking alliance with Impossible Foods, Carl’s Jr. made an equally strategic move, partnering with the other plant-based titan: Beyond Meat. This alliance secured them a significant first-mover advantage, as they were among the very first major chains to embrace the Beyond Burger on a widespread scale. Their approach, though distinct from Burger King’s, proved to be equally effective in drawing in a new generation of diners eager for plant-based options.
What set Carl’s Jr.’s strategy apart was its nuanced integration. They didn’t just create one new plant-based burger; instead, they ingeniously integrated the Beyond Burger patty as an *option* across their entire line of iconic “Famous Star” and “Super Star” burgers. This clever move gave customers a sense of immense choice and, perhaps more importantly, a comforting familiarity. You weren’t venturing into uncharted territory by ordering a strange, new “plant burger”; you were simply ordering your beloved Carl’s Jr. classic, but with a different, plant-based patty.
This brilliant strategy spoke directly to their existing customer base, offering them a simple, familiar pathway into the plant-based world without asking them to abandon their favorite menu items. It was a subtle yet powerful message: “Your favorite charbroiled burger, now plant-based.” This resonated deeply, allowing patrons to enjoy the taste and experience they already loved, updated for modern dietary preferences. 4. **Under the Hood: The Impossible Burger’s Heme Magic**One of the most common questions I hear, echoing across countless conversations about these revolutionary foods, is precisely what lies “under the hood” – what are these plant-based burgers *actually* made of? People are naturally curious, and rightly so, about the ingredients they’re putting into their bodies. The two dominant players in this space, Impossible Foods and Beyond Meat, employ fundamentally different, yet equally ingenious, approaches to replicating the visceral experience of eating meat. Think of it as a fascinating tale of two distinct culinary philosophies, primarily centered on soy versus pea protein.
At the heart of the Impossible Burger’s groundbreaking appeal is its primary protein source, derived predominantly from soy and potato protein. This combination forms the foundational structure, providing a satisfying bite and mouthfeel. However, the true stroke of genius, the secret sauce if you will, is its “magic” ingredient: heme. Heme is an iron-containing molecule that is found ubiquitously in all living things, a fundamental component of life itself, whether plant or animal. Impossible Foods has masterfully harnessed biotechnology, producing its heme from genetically engineered yeast, a marvel of modern food science.
It is this very heme that imbues the Impossible Burger with its signature, astonishingly realistic “bleed” – a visual cue that has utterly captivated and, at times, fooled even the most discerning meat-eaters. Beyond the visual, heme is also responsible for the burger’s uniquely savory, slightly metallic flavor, an umami bomb that is so remarkably reminiscent of real beef. 5. **Under the Hood: The Beyond Burger’s Pea Protein and Natural Color**Turning our attention to the other titan of the plant-based burger world, the Beyond Burger offers a compelling, equally innovative, yet distinctively different proposition from its Impossible counterpart. Its formulation showcases a deliberate shift in ingredient philosophy, catering to a segment of consumers who prioritize specific dietary considerations and a desire for ingredients perceived as more “natural.” This is where the tale of soy versus pea protein truly comes into its own, providing a rich tapestry of choice in the plant-based revolution.
The Beyond Burger’s primary protein source is a meticulously crafted blend of pea, mung bean, and fava bean protein. This strategic choice is not accidental; it’s a key marketing point that positions the Beyond Burger as both soy-free and GMO-free, addressing the preferences of a significant and growing consumer demographic. The robust texture and satisfying protein content derived from these legumes form the delicious foundation of every patty, delivering a substantial and satiating experience that rivals traditional meat.
But how does Beyond Meat achieve that unmistakable, rich red color that so convincingly mimics raw meat? The “magic” here comes from beet juice extract, a vibrant, natural ingredient that lends the patty its strikingly authentic hue. This visual appeal is crucial to the eating experience, signaling freshness and a juicy promise even before the burger hits the grill. Complementing this color, a clever blend of coconut oil and cocoa butter is expertly incorporated, not just for flavor, but to provide the crucial marbling and succulent mouthfeel that makes a burger truly indulgent. These fats render and sizzle, creating that irresistible char and tenderness we all adore.
The Beyond Burger, therefore, is ideally suited for individuals who are actively seeking a truly satisfying, “meaty” burger experience, but who also prioritize a product made from simple, identifiable plant sources, specifically without the inclusion of soy or genetic modification. 6. **McDonald’s McPlant Burger: A Global Tale of Two Markets**Ah, the McPlant! This is a truly fascinating case study in the ever-evolving world of plant-based fast food, illustrating how even the biggest players navigate this burgeoning market. McDonald’s, the undeniable titan of the industry, took a distinctly cautious and notably fragmented approach when introducing its plant-based offering, the McPlant, which was co-developed with Beyond Meat. This wasn’t a universal rollout; it was a measured experiment that revealed some surprising insights into market dynamics.
From my analysis, observing food industry trends for two decades, the U.S. test of the McPlant, which began in various markets in 2021, unfortunately failed to meet those crucial sales expectations. It ultimately saw its discontinuation in 2022 after the trials concluded. It seemed that in the fiercely competitive American market, the McPlant wasn’t integrated as seamlessly as its rivals, and perhaps the marketing strategy didn’t quite generate the same level of excitement or consumer curiosity that we witnessed with other plant-based launches.
However, it’s absolutely vital to zoom out and consider the global picture. What might have been a stumble in the U.S. has transformed into a resounding triumph elsewhere. The McPlant, in stark contrast to its American performance, is an absolute smash hit and a permanent fixture on menus across numerous European markets, including the UK, Ireland, and Germany. This remarkable divergence clearly illustrates that what works in one market doesn’t automatically translate to another, highlighting the nuances of regional tastes, cultural receptiveness, and differing marketing approaches.
This tale of two markets for the McPlant offers invaluable insights into the complexities of catering to a global palate. While McDonald’s might be considered a ‘laggard’ in the U.S. plant-based burger scene, its significant success abroad firmly establishes it as a leader in international territories. It’s a powerful reminder that sometimes it’s a story of ‘right product, wrong market,’ or perhaps even ‘wrong timing’ for a particular customer base, showcasing the unpredictable yet exciting journey of plant-based innovation.
